This briefing summarises the ongoing licensing dispute with Drennal Technologies concerning the Solace analytics engine. Drennal alleges our Quartell integration exceeds the scope of the 2022 agreement; our counsel considers the claim partially defensible but recommends negotiation. Estimated exposure ranges from modest licence fees to a full redesign of the integration layer. Mediation begins next month, and all external communication should route through legal. The confidential planning note appears below.

board note of yageg-yadug: The northern region missed its Framir quota by 13.1 percent last quarter. Lamathek Freight plans to raise the Quenael list price by 30.2 percent in March. The pricing group signed off on a budget of $133.5 million for Project Novok. The renewal with Gilethek Foods closes at $60.0 million a year, 2.7 percent above the last contract.

## Building Access — Spares Room (Hullbrook Annex)

Contractors: the spare hardware room is down the east corridor on the ground floor, third door on the left. Sign in at the front desk first and grab a visitor lanyard. Anything you take out, jot it in the blue logbook — yes, even the little stuff. The door self-locks, so don't wedge it. To get in, punch in the code below.

staff pass of hagug-taguf = bdg-HJ-9

Handover — Top Floor Quiet Room

Priya, the quiet room on level 9 at Calder House is now bookable again after the ventilation fix. Please keep the blinds down until the glare film arrives, and log any booking clashes with facilities. The door lock was rekeyed on Tuesday, so use the new code below.

badge for fajog-fahap: bdg-G-50